About us:


Falcon Support Services provides supported accommodation and community projects to those that are homeless, at risk of homelessness, or vulnerable in the community.


Our service helps vulnerable people by providing safe and secure accommodation with our staff working alongside clients to help them develop their skills, so they can move away from homelessness to living independently and positively contribute to their community.


Role Purpose:


The Drop In is a day centre with the aim of providing a safe and meaningful space for people to engage with and access services.

We believe that everyone has the right to feel safe, accepted, valued and not to be judged for any situations they may be facing and should have access to basic needs, advise, support and opportunities to create a better everyday life.


As a Community Drop In Worker you will set up and run Drop In services across Leicestershire, with the aim of providing a safe and meaningful space for people to engage with and access services.

This is an exciting development post that addresses immediate support needs and moves people from being at a 'pre-engagement' stage to 'engagement' using an informal key working approach.

Our service is prevention focused, based on meeting service users' needs with no time restraints and genuinely enables access to all.
